From: Moriyoshi Koizumi Date: Thu, 20 Feb 2003 17:52:42 +0000 (+0000) Subject: Fixed bug #22330 (overloaded strrpos() gives wrong results) X-Git-Tag: RELEASE_0_5~843 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=63291af1209780089cc3327bc1abbc3105464e3f;p=php Fixed bug #22330 (overloaded strrpos() gives wrong results) Patch by david at santinoli dot com. Thanks! --- diff --git a/ext/mbstring/mbstring.c b/ext/mbstring/mbstring.c index c228cf29b6..8a50699074 100644 --- a/ext/mbstring/mbstring.c +++ b/ext/mbstring/mbstring.c @@ -154,7 +154,7 @@ static const unsigned char third_argument_force_ref[] = { 3, BYREF_NONE, BYREF_N static const struct mb_overload_def mb_ovld[] = { {MB_OVERLOAD_MAIL, "mail", "mb_send_mail", "mb_orig_mail"}, {MB_OVERLOAD_STRING, "strlen", "mb_strlen", "mb_orig_strlen"}, - {MB_OVERLOAD_STRING, "strpos", "mb_strpos", "mb_orig_strrpos"}, + {MB_OVERLOAD_STRING, "strpos", "mb_strpos", "mb_orig_strpos"}, {MB_OVERLOAD_STRING, "strrpos", "mb_strrpos", "mb_orig_strrpos"}, {MB_OVERLOAD_STRING, "substr", "mb_substr", "mb_orig_substr"}, {MB_OVERLOAD_STRING, "strtolower", "mb_strtolower", "mb_orig_strtolower"},